What is a “Cast” type shell?

A

Cast shells are made from a cast metal cylinder that is shaved into a precise thickness.

What is a “Bent” type shell?

A

Bent shells are made from a sheet of metal that is formed by bending the metal around a cylinder form and then welded to retain the shape

Cheapest type of metal shell

Stave shells

A

Stave shells are made from vertical pieces of wood that are cut to length, glued into a cylindrical shape

Which type of bearing edges have the least amount of shell contribution?

A

Single cut bearing edges (like in a DW collector’s series) have the
least amount of shell contribution and the sound is mostly from
the head selection.

What is the qualities of round bearing edges?

A

Round edges reduce overtones and increase energy dissipation
into the shell, reducing attack, sustain and volume.
